List of all members | Static Public Member Functions
casadi::BinaryOperationSS< I > Struct Template Reference

Perform a binary operation on two scalars. More...

#include <calculus.hpp>

Detailed Description

template<casadi_int I>
struct casadi::BinaryOperationSS< I >

Definition at line 389 of file calculus.hpp.

Static Public Member Functions

template<typename T >
static void fcn (const T &x, const T &y, T &f, casadi_int n)
 Function evaluation. More...
 
template<typename T >
static void der (const T &x, const T &y, const T &f, T *d, casadi_int n)
 Partial derivatives - binary function. More...
 

Member Function Documentation

◆ der()

template<casadi_int I>
template<typename T >
static void casadi::BinaryOperationSS< I >::der ( const T &  x,
const T &  y,
const T &  f,
T *  d,
casadi_int  n 
)
inlinestatic

Definition at line 396 of file calculus.hpp.

397  {
398  BinaryOperation<I>::der(x, y, f, d);
399  }
static void der(const T &x, const T &y, const T &f, T *d)
Partial derivatives - binary function.
Definition: calculus.hpp:351

References casadi::BinaryOperation< I >::der().

◆ fcn()

template<casadi_int I>
template<typename T >
static void casadi::BinaryOperationSS< I >::fcn ( const T &  x,
const T &  y,
T &  f,
casadi_int  n 
)
inlinestatic

Definition at line 391 of file calculus.hpp.

391  {
392  BinaryOperation<I>::fcn(x, y, f);
393  }
static void fcn(const T &x, const T &y, T &f)
Function evaluation.
Definition: calculus.hpp:347

References casadi::BinaryOperation< I >::fcn().


The documentation for this struct was generated from the following file: